NettetThe railway was upgraded to twin-track through Lindal in 1857. It is recorded that on the 22nd September 1892, Furness Railway locomotive No 115, a Sharp Stewart 0-6-0, was shunting wagons on the Lindal Ore Sidings when, without warning, subsidence created a 30 ft deep funnel-shaped hole.
